Instructions
In a blender, combine the white rum, blue curaçao, coconut cream, pineapple juice, and crushed ice.
1 1/2 oz white rum, 1 oz blue curaçao, 1 1/2 oz coconut cream, 2 oz pineapple juice, 1 cup crushed ice
Blend on high for 15-20 seconds until completely smooth and thick with no visible ice chunks — the consistency should be like a thick milkshake or frozen daiquiri.
Pour into a hurricane glass or tall cocktail glass that has been chilled in the freezer for at least 15 minutes.
Garnish with a fresh pineapple slice wedged onto the rim and a maraschino cherry on a cocktail pick.
Storage: This cocktail does not store well once blended — ice melts and layers separate within 20 minutes. Make and serve immediately.Make-Ahead: Combine rum, blue curaçao, coconut cream, and pineapple juice in a jar or pitcher and refrigerate up to 24 hours. Blend with fresh crushed ice when ready to serve.Substitution: Swap blue curaçao for triple sec or Cointreau plus one drop of blue food colouring for the same citrus flavour and colour.Non-Alcoholic Version: Replace rum and curaçao with extra coconut cream and pineapple juice, plus one drop of blue food colouring.Pro Tip: Chill your hurricane glass in the freezer for 15 minutes before serving — a cold glass keeps the frozen texture intact significantly longer.
